Origins and Family
Hugh XI of Lusignan was born on January 1, 1221[2]. His father was Hugh X of Lusignan[6]. His mother was Isabella of Angoulême[7].
Personal Life
Among Hugh XI of Lusignan's spouses was Yolande of Brittany[8]. Children include Hugh XII of Lusignan[9], 1238–1270[28], of France[29]; Alice de Lusignan of Marche[10], 1241–1290[30], of France[31]; Marie de Lusignan[11]; and Isabelle de Lusignan[12], 1239–1314[32].
Death and Burial
Hugh XI of Lusignan died on April 6, 1250[4]. He passed away in Faraskur[3].
